Final two-page spread for Nonplayer #1, released April 6 2011 by Image Comics. You can buy a copy of the comic here: [link]And the digital version of the comic can be found here: [link]
All of the pages for Nonplayer are drawn directly in Photoshop CS3 using a Cintiq tablet monitor. For line work I use default brush settings at 100% hardness.
For coloring, I use the popular Multifill and Flatten plugins ([link] ) to build selectable areas of color, and then I add new layers of color at different blend modes and opacities (this is a pretty random, haphazard, and slow process).
